The US Mint will issue up to 350,000 silver commemorative coins in 2013 thanks to the Girl Scouts USA Centennial Commemorative Coin Act, which President Obama signed into law on Oct. 29.
The act, which was introduced as House Resolution 621 by Rep. Jack Kingston, enjoyed bipartisan support. A companion bill in the Senate, S. 451, was introduced by Sen. Susan Collins guaranteeing quicker recognition in both chambers.
When Congress passed the legislation, its clearance to become law was a foregone conclusion, and only a matter of scheduling for the President to sign. It will now be noted as Public Law 111-86.
